About Tapka Basantpur Village

Tapka Basantpur is a mid sized village in Shujalpur tehsil, in the district of Shajapur, Madhya Pradesh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 1,588, made up of 811 males and 777 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 958 females per 1000 males. The village covers 414.06 hectares hectares.
